The phrase "no changes were reported" is grammatically correct and commonly used in written English.
It is typically used to communicate that there have been no updates or alterations to a situation or circumstance. Example: "Despite initial concerns, no changes were reported in the weather conditions, and the outdoor event was able to proceed as planned."
